“…Santucci et al [91] have demonstrated that contact allergy to Thimerosal is caused by the ethyl mercury radical and that it is indistinguishable in its allergic reaction from methyl mercury. Goncalo et al [92] also noted that allergy to Thimerosal was mainly related to the mercurial component. No allergy was seen to the intact Thimerosal molecule although some allergic reactions may be the result of the thiosalicylic acid component.…”
